5x7 LED headlights, also known as 7x6 LED headlights, have revolutionized vehicle lighting. Unlike traditional halogen sealed beams, these rectangular LEDs provide a combination of energy efficiency, longevity, and powerful illumination. From classic Jeep Cherokees to motorcycles, pickup trucks, and restored vintage cars, 5x7 LED headlights are now considered an essential upgrade for drivers seeking both safety and style.
However, one common misconception persists: LED headlights are “set-and-forget” devices. While it’s true that LED chips can last tens of thousands of hours, peak performance is highly dependent on lens clarity, electrical stability, and environmental protection. Dirt, dust, UV exposure, moisture, and voltage irregularities can drastically reduce brightness—even in brand-new units.

The Science Behind LED Headlights and Brightness Loss
To truly maintain your headlights, it helps to understand how they work. LEDs produce light differently from halogens—they rely on semiconductor chips that emit photons when a current passes through. Unlike filament bulbs, which burn out and fade abruptly, LED brightness diminishes gradually due to heat accumulation, lens obstruction, or electrical inefficiency.
The lens itself plays a critical role. Most 5x7 LED units use polycarbonate lenses, which are lightweight and impact-resistant but susceptible to UV degradation. Over time, the lens can become hazy or yellowed. Wikipedia explains that polycarbonate exposed to sunlight and heat slowly oxidizes, scattering light and reducing beam efficiency:

Additionally, dust, pollen, road salt, and even tiny oil films on the lens can reduce light output by as much as 30–40%. This is why regular lens cleaning is not optional—it’s essential.
Why Proper Maintenance Matters
Maintaining 5x7 LED headlights is not just about aesthetics—it directly impacts road safety, visibility, and long-term investment.
Safety: A clean, bright headlight ensures you see obstacles, road signs, and pedestrians at greater distances.
Longevity: Dust on the heat sink can trap heat, shortening LED lifespan. Proper cleaning maintains airflow and keeps LEDs cool.
Beam Pattern Integrity: Any haze or scratch on the lens can distort the engineered beam pattern, creating glare for oncoming traffic.
Cost Efficiency: LED units can range from $50 to $300 each. Proper maintenance prevents premature replacement and protects your investment.
Cleaning Your 5x7 LED Headlights
Cleaning is the first and most impactful step to maintaining brightness. A step-by-step narrative approach ensures maximum clarity without damaging the lens.
Step 1: Rinse and Remove Loose Dirt
Start by rinsing the headlight with clean water. Doing this first reduces the risk of scratching. Even tiny particles, when rubbed across the lens, can create micro-scratches that diffuse light.
Step 2: Gentle Soap Cleaning
Mix mild car shampoo with warm water and use a microfiber cloth to wipe the lens. Avoid household cleaners containing ammonia, alcohol, or abrasive agents, which can degrade the UV protective layer.
Step 3: Removing Stubborn Residue
For road tar, bug splatter, or sticky debris, use a dedicated automotive bug/tar remover. Apply it sparingly, work gently in one direction, and rinse thoroughly.
Step 4: Drying and Inspection
Pat the lens dry with a clean microfiber cloth. At this stage, inspect for:
Yellowing or haze
Fine scratches
Cracks or seal damage
If oxidation or cloudiness is visible, polishing may be necessary.
Step 5: Polishing for Clarity
Use a plastic polish or dedicated headlight restoration kit. Apply with light, circular motions, focusing on heavily oxidized areas. Polishing restores optical clarity and improves beam focus.
Step 6: UV Protection
Apply a UV-protective coating or ceramic sealant. This prevents rapid yellowing and preserves clarity for months or years. Studies show that UV exposure is the primary cause of polycarbonate lens degradation:

Moisture Prevention and Condensation Control
Even a spotless lens cannot maintain brightness if moisture gets inside the housing. Condensation diffuses light and can corrode electronics, reducing efficiency and causing flickering.
Causes of condensation:
Poor or damaged seals
Tiny cracks in housing
Sudden temperature changes
High-pressure washing
Removal and prevention:
Remove the headlight from the vehicle.
Open the rear dust cap.
Air dry or use a low-heat hair dryer.
Inspect seals; replace or reinforce with automotive silicone if damaged.
Ensure vents are clear to allow moisture to escape.
Preventive measures are particularly important in high-humidity areas, coastal regions, or snow-prone climates.
Electrical Maintenance for Maximum Brightness
The lens is only half the story; stable electricity is equally vital. LEDs are sensitive to voltage fluctuations and resistance in wiring. Even a slight drop in voltage can reduce brightness or cause flickering.
Electrical maintenance steps:
Check voltage: 12V with engine off; 15–18V with engine running.
Inspect connectors: H4 connectors may corrode over time. Use dielectric grease to prevent oxidation.
Verify grounding: Ensure a solid ground to avoid flickering.
Check heat sinks: Dust and debris impede airflow, increasing heat and shortening lifespan.

Restoring Old or Yellowed Lenses
When headlights have severe yellowing or scratching, a deeper restoration is needed.
Wet sanding: Start with 1500 grit, progress to 2000 and 3000 grit. Keep the lens wet to prevent scratches.
Polish: After sanding, apply plastic polish to restore clarity.
UV sealant: Finish with a protective layer to prevent recurrence.
Regular maintenance can extend the life of LED headlights and preserve optimal brightness.
Maintenance Routine Recommendations
A structured routine ensures maximum brightness:
Weekly: Wipe lenses to prevent dust accumulation.
Monthly: Inspect for moisture; polish if minor haze appears.
Quarterly: Apply UV protection, and clean heat sinks.
Biannually: Inspect connectors, refresh dielectric grease, and verify grounding.
Annually: Full restoration and inspection of seals.
Following this routine helps maintain consistent performance and prevents costly repairs.
Environmental Considerations
Extreme conditions affect LED performance:
Snow and salt: Rinse frequently to avoid salt corrosion.
High heat areas: Ensure adequate airflow around heat sinks.
Coastal climates: Inspect for moisture and salt deposits.
Off-road: Check for dust accumulation in vented housings.
By adapting maintenance routines to your environment, LED performance can remain consistent year-round.
Frequently Asked Questions
Q1: Can household cleaners damage LEDs?
Yes, especially ammonia and alcohol-based cleaners—they remove protective coatings.
Q2: Why do LEDs flicker during startup?
Voltage spikes or weak grounds are common causes.
Q3: How often should I polish headlights?
Only when haze or scratches reduce clarity. Over-polishing can thin the lens.
Q4: Can headlight aim affect perceived brightness?
Yes. Misaligned headlights may seem dim, even if fully bright.
Q5: Is it safe to open sealed LED units?
Generally not; it can void warranties and risk damage.
Q6: How does temperature affect LEDs?
Excessive heat reduces lifespan. Heat sinks must remain clean and ventilated.
Q7: Can salt or sand damage LEDs?
Yes, it can scratch lenses and corrode connectors; rinse regularly.
Q8: Are UV coatings necessary?
Yes, they prevent yellowing and haze caused by sunlight.
Q9: How long do 5x7 LEDs last?
Typically 30,000–50,000 hours, but only if maintained properly.
Q10: Do LED headlights consume more power than halogens?
No, they are more energy-efficient, producing more light per watt.
